home *** CD-ROM | disk | FTP | other *** search
- ; Loader program for UZI image
-
- .pabs
- .loc 100h
-
- lxi sp,0100h
- lxi d,fcb
- mvi c,0fh
- call 5
- cpi 0ffh
- jz 0000 ;open file
-
- loop:
- lhld addr
- xchg
- mvi c,1ah
- call 5 ;set dma addr
-
- lxi d,fcb
- mvi c,14h
- call 5 ;read
- ana a
- jnz move
- lhld addr
- lxi d,128
- dad d
- shld addr
- jmp loop
-
-
- move:
- lxi h,8202h
- lxi d,0ffffh
- lxi b,8010h
- lddr
-
- jmp 8000h-3
-
- addr: .word 01f8h ;initial address
- fcb: .byte 0
- .ascii 'UNIX BIN'
- .byte 0,0,0,0,0
- .blkb 16
-
-
-
- .end
-
- 11A>
-